DOI: DOI: 10.1117/3.2248539Online resources: Summary: Using rodent and bovine subjects as models, this Spotlight focuses on the methodology and diagnostic value of three new imaging technologies to visualize the physiology and pathology of the male and female genital tract under in vivo conditions.
